A band comprised of members of the Egyptian police force head to Israel to play at the inaugural ceremony of an Arab arts center, only to find themselves lost in the wrong town.

The Band's Visit is a 2008 drama romance movie directed by Eran Kolirin, starring Ronit Elkabetz, Sasson Gabay, Khalifa Natour. It holds an IMDb rating of 7.5/10 from 14,672 votes and runs 1h 27m.
